Transaction 3596e6ce864e2a5e0a4f812291bc1c5bbe78e116a44f45b42df433d7e2247e3e

3 Input
2 Outputs
  • 3596e6ce864e2a5e0a4f812291bc1c5bbe78e116a44f45b42df433d7e2247e3e:0
  • value  25000000
    address  1CzXpm3aprxryzuaeUqgUsrwoLk69seLmm
  • 3596e6ce864e2a5e0a4f812291bc1c5bbe78e116a44f45b42df433d7e2247e3e:1
  • value  25584793
    address  bc1qppsd52jyjc59s7ej974ggjv0wlk77shjk7zu02